Rather than using T-cut as it isn't very good stuff... look at getting some Poorboy's....

 

T-cut doesn't break down its abrasiveness as you use it, whereas poorboy's does... I would suggest something like SSR2.5 (Tcut ends up putting more swirls in as you get rid of the scratch)...
